Stars Abroad: Saturday action for Kenyan internationals

Reading Time: 2min | Sun. 18.02.24. | 15:35

A number of Kenyan players abroad were in action on Saturday

Several Kenyan players were in action in different leagues across the world on Saturday 17th February.

Divock Origi - Nottingham Forest

Divock Origi, son to former Kenyan International Mike Okoth, was a second half substitute as Nottingham Forest register a comfortable 2-0 win over West Ham in the English Premier League.

Origi has been sparingly used by Nottingham since he joined the club but he will be comforted by the fact that he put in a good shift in the few minutes he was in against West Ham and that could lead to more game time in the upcoming matches.

Erick "Marcelo" Ouma - Raków Częstochowa

In Poland, Harambee Stars left-back Erick "Marcelo" Ouma featured for 66 minutes as Rakow Czestochowa picked a 3-1 win over Piast Gliciwe.

The win pushes Rakow to fifth on the log with 35 points from 20 matches.

Amos Wanjala - Gimnàstic de Tarragona U19

Harambee Stars U20 captain Amos Wanjala was introduced in the second half by Gimnastic de Tarragona U19 as they suffered a 2-4 loss to Barcelona U19 II in Spain.

Naturally a centerback, Amos featured as a left-back in this particular match for Tarragona U19, which is the professional side of the Nastic Academy.

Victor Wanyama - Montreal CF

Former Harambee Stars captain Victor Wanyama came in on the 64th minute as Montreal CF lost 1-4 to Tampa Bay Rowdies in a friendly match played in Florida earlier this morning.

Clarke Oduor

Kenyan wingback Clarke Oduor earned the Man of the Match award as Bradford City picked a vital 1-0 win over Sutton in an English League Two game. Oduor played the entire game and played a big part in setting up the winning goal.

Jesse Were and Ian Otieno - Zesco United

The Kenyan pair, Jesse Were and Ian Otieno, represented Zesco United in a match that ended in a 1-1 draw against Konkola Blades. Ian featured for the entire 90 minutes, whereas Jesse joined the game as a substitute in the 66th minute.

Eric Johana - Uta Arad

Former Mathare United forward Eric "Mapake" Johana feature the entire game as Uta Arad edged FC Voluntari by a solitary goal in a Romanian Premier League game.
